What companies run services between Eltham, England and Southend-on-Sea, England?

There is no direct connection from Eltham to Southend-on-Sea. However, you can take the line 132 bus to North Greenwich Station, walk to North Greenwich station, take the subway to West Ham station, walk to West Ham, then take the train to Southend Central.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Eltham High Street / Passey Place to Park Tavern via North Greenwich Station, North Greenwich station, West Ham station, West Ham, Basildon, and Bus Station in around 2h 14m.
